Output 2eb0626ab162c81459bd154dd4076bf10b1aa1b270dbc7051c1c56119be37568:1

value
112909304
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a2b39e6de30de0f467e2c7fa8d141107a2c7cc1 OP_EQUAL
address
3EHaxRYL7ZwoG2Cq5koAFtcDcAq53WFfVJ
transaction
2eb0626ab162c81459bd154dd4076bf10b1aa1b270dbc7051c1c56119be37568
spent
true